Whether cooperative housing societies ( Maharashtra Coop Act and Laws ) are covered under Right to Information Act ? Who is appellate authority .

A.Dear Client,

Cooperative Housing Societies in Maharashtra, governed by the Cooperative Societies Act, are not classified as public authorities under the RTI Act, 2005. However, information related to their core activities, as defined in Section 2(f) of the Act, can be obtained from regulatory bodies such as the Registrar or Deputy Registrar appointed under the Maharashtra Cooperative Societies Act, subject to the provisions of Section 11 regarding third-party information. Any requested information must not be exempted from disclosure under Sections 8 and 9 of the RTI Act.
